Reduce 390/900 to lowest terms

The simplest form of 390/900 is 13/30.

Steps to simplifying fractions

  1. Find the GCD (or HCF) of numerator and denominator
    GCD of 390 and 900 is 30
  2. Divide both the numerator and denominator by the GCD
    390 ÷ 30/900 ÷ 30
  3. Reduced fraction: 13/30
    Therefore, 390/900 simplified to lowest terms is 13/30.
